MTA Software Development Fundamentals 國際認證教戰手冊 VB (98-361)

MTA Software Development Fundamentals 國際認證教戰手冊 VB (98-361) pdf epub mobi txt 電子書 下載 2025

圖書標籤:
  • MTA
  • 軟件開發基礎
  • VB
  • 98-361
  • 認證
  • 教程
  • 編程入門
  • Visual Basic
  • 開發手冊
  • 學習資料
  • 入門指南
想要找書就要到 小特書站
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

MTA(Microsoft Technology Associate)認證,可以落實與驗證個人在技術發展生涯中,所需要的專業核心技能與知識。

  MTA Software Development Fundamentals (VB) EXAM 98-361

  *應具備核心軟體開發技能,並有使用Microsoft Visual Basic .NET的經驗。
  *應試者應在「瞭解核心程式設計、 瞭解物件導嚮程式設計、 瞭解一般軟體開發、 瞭解Web應用程式、 瞭解桌麵應用程式、 瞭解資料庫」方麵具備實際操作經驗。
  *隻需花費極短的時間,便能迅速掌握MTA Software Development Fundamentals領域認證考試的精髓。
  *每章摘要章節學習重點與考試重點整理,並提供模擬試題做為練習。
  *熟讀本書,反覆練習,準備MTA認證考試,一次OK。
 
好的,這是一份關於“MTA Software Development Fundamentals 國際認證教戰手冊 VB (98-361)”的圖書簡介,內容將聚焦於該認證的核心技術領域,但不涉及具體書籍內容,而是勾勒齣該領域學習者需要掌握的關鍵知識體係。 --- 圖書簡介:軟件開發基礎與麵嚮對象編程核心概念解析 本手冊專為緻力於軟件開發領域初階實踐,並計劃通過微軟技術認證(MTA)98-361 認證考試的學員設計。本書旨在構建一套紮實、係統的編程基礎知識框架,幫助學習者從零開始理解現代軟件開發的基本原理與核心技術棧。我們不聚焦於特定語言的語法細節,而是側重於理解軟件設計背後的邏輯、結構與思維模式。 一、 軟件開發的核心概念與生命周期 軟件開發遠不止於編寫代碼,它涉及一個結構化的過程,從需求分析到最終部署與維護。本書首先引導讀者全麵理解軟件的生命周期模型,包括瀑布模型、敏捷開發等主流範式。學習者將掌握如何有效地進行需求收集、分析與文檔編寫,這是確保項目成功的基石。 我們將深入探討軟件架構的基礎,區分不同層級的應用結構,如三層架構(錶示層、業務邏輯層、數據訪問層)的作用與必要性。理解這些結構有助於讀者在未來項目中規劃清晰的模塊劃分與職責分離。 二、 編程邏輯與控製流的嚴謹構建 任何軟件的執行都依賴於精確的邏輯控製。本手冊將詳盡闡述編程語言中最基礎也最關鍵的構建塊——數據類型、變量聲明與存儲機製。學習者需要清晰區分不同類型數據(如整數、浮點數、布爾值)在內存中的錶示方式及其操作限製。 流程控製是實現復雜功能的關鍵。我們將係統性地梳理條件語句(If/Else 結構)、循環結構(For、While、Do-While 循環)的正確使用場景。重點在於如何通過嵌套循環和組閤邏輯來解決實際問題,同時強調代碼的可讀性和效率優化。此外,函數和過程(或方法)的定義、調用以及參數傳遞機製,是模塊化編程的基礎,本書將對此進行詳盡的講解。 三、 麵嚮對象編程(OOP)範式的基石 麵嚮對象編程是現代軟件開發的主導範式,理解其核心原則至關重要。本書將圍繞 OOP 的四大支柱展開深入學習: 1. 封裝 (Encapsulation): 講解如何通過訪問修飾符(如公共、私有)來保護內部數據,以及如何設計清晰的接口(屬性和方法)供外部調用。理解數據隱藏的必要性。 2. 繼承 (Inheritance): 探索類與類之間的“is-a”關係,學習如何構建層次結構,實現代碼重用。重點在於理解基類與派生類之間的關係,以及方法重寫(Overriding)的概念。 3. 多態性 (Polymorphism): 這是 OOP 最強大的特性之一。我們將闡釋運行時多態和編譯時多態的區彆,理解接口(Interface)和抽象類(Abstract Class)在實現鬆耦閤設計中的核心作用。 4. 抽象 (Abstraction): 學習如何從復雜的事物中提煉齣本質的屬性和行為,構建模型化的解決方案,避免不必要的細節乾擾。 四、 數據結構與集閤類型的應用 高效處理數據是軟件性能的保障。本部分將聚焦於基礎數據集閤的特性與應用。學習者將接觸到數組(Array)這一最基礎的綫性結構,掌握其固定大小和索引訪問的特點。 更進一步,我們將探討動態集閤類型,如列錶(List)和字典/哈希錶(Dictionary/Hash Map)。理解何時使用列錶來存儲可變數量的有序元素,以及何時使用鍵值對結構(Dictionary)來實現快速查找,是優化數據操作效率的關鍵。 五、 數據庫基礎與數據持久化 現代應用幾乎都與數據存儲相關聯。本手冊提供數據庫係統的入門知識,重點在於關係型數據庫(RDBMS)的概念模型。學習者將瞭解錶(Table)、行(Row)、列(Column)的構成,以及主鍵(Primary Key)和外鍵(Foreign Key)在維護數據完整性中的作用。 SQL(結構化查詢語言)作為操作關係型數據庫的標準語言,其基礎 DML(數據操縱語言)操作,如 SELECT、INSERT、UPDATE 和 DELETE,將被詳細介紹,使學習者具備從數據庫中提取和修改數據的基本能力。 六、 調試、測試與代碼維護 健壯的軟件離不開徹底的測試和高效的調試。本書強調“防禦性編程”的理念,引導讀者學習如何預見潛在的錯誤和異常情況。我們將探討異常處理機製(Try-Catch-Finally 結構)的應用,確保程序在遇到意外輸入或運行時錯誤時能夠優雅地恢復或給齣有用的反饋,而不是直接崩潰。 同時,學習如何使用調試工具來單步執行代碼、觀察變量狀態、設置斷點,是快速定位和修復 Bug 的必備技能。代碼的命名規範、注釋的藝術以及模塊化設計,則是保證代碼長期可維護性的重要保障。 通過對上述六大知識模塊的係統學習和理解,學員將建立起堅實的軟件開發基礎,這不僅是應對 MTA 98-361 考試的有力準備,更是邁入專業軟件工程師職業生涯的堅實第一步。

著者信息

圖書目錄

第一章 軟體研發知識與技術
1-1 軟體開發生命週期
1-2 應用程式類型

第二章 程式設計知識與技術
2-1 資料型彆
2-2 程式設計基本指令
2-3 事件驅動
2-4 例外處理
2-5 堆疊與佇列

第三章 物件導嚮程式設計
3-1 物件導嚮基本概念
3-2 類彆、物件
3-3 類彆的實作
3-4 繼承、介麵
3-5 多型
3-6 委派、事件
3-7 補充

第四章 視窗應用程式研發
4-1 錶單
4-2 多重文件介麵

第五章 網頁應用程式研發
5-1 JavaScript
5-2 XHtml
5-3 Web Form
5-4 Web 應用程式部署
5-5 IIS
5-6 SOAP
5-7 WSDL

第六章 資料庫
6-1 資料庫概念
6-2 索引
6-3 SQL 指令整理
6-4 SQL 重要指令語法
6-5 SQL 指令範例

附錄
A-1 流程圖簡介
A-2 Visual Basic 語言關鍵字
A-3 Visual Basic 數學函式
A-4 Visual Basic 語法
A-5 Microsoft 程式語言相關重要詞匯整理

圖書序言



  考一張證照就會功力大增?答案是不會!

  學電腦就怕隻看書不上機、或隻上機不看書。隻看書不上機宛如紙上談兵,小小狀況即無法處理。隻上機不看書,易陷入閉門造車的睏境;辛苦瞭好一陣子的成果,卻早已有更好的解決方案,且可能滑鼠右鍵點一下就可解決。

  考證照的好處是在較短的時間內,把這個領域的重要背景知識、概念、技術,有一個較完整的認識與學習。對於學習的目標、過程及未來展望,會有比較清楚的輪廓,比較不會陷入前麵紙上談兵及閉門造車的窘境。

  Microsoft Technology Associate 包含網路管理、網路安全、程式設計、資料庫、作業係統管理各個資訊領域,提供資訊科技知識學習的一個指引方嚮。

  熟讀本書,認真做習題,考個好成績,應不難。

  預祝讀者,順利高分通過證照考試!

圖書試讀

用戶評價

评分

這本書的語言風格非常接地氣,完全沒有那種官方教材的生硬感。作者就像一位經驗豐富的老師,用平實易懂的語言,一步步引導我掌握VB.NET的開發基礎。我最欣賞的是書中講解問題的方式,不是簡單地羅列知識點,而是通過模擬真實的開發場景,來講解相關的概念和技術。例如,在講解麵嚮對象編程的時候,書中並沒有直接拋齣“類”、“對象”、“繼承”這些術語,而是先設計瞭一個簡單的“學生管理係統”的場景,然後逐步引入這些概念,並展示如何用VB.NET來實現。這種“情景驅動”的學習方式,讓我覺得我不是在死記硬背,而是在解決實際問題,學習的動力也更強瞭。而且,書中的練習題設計也非常貼閤實際應用,不像有些書的題目那樣偏僻晦澀。很多題目都是我日常開發中可能會遇到的場景,通過練習,我不僅鞏固瞭書本上的知識,還學習到瞭如何將這些知識靈活運用到實際項目中。我特彆記得有一個關於文件讀寫的練習,它要求我編寫一個程序來讀取一個CSV文件,並將其中的數據展示在DataGridView控件中。這個練習讓我深刻理解瞭文件IO和UI交互的結閤,也為我後續處理大量數據打下瞭基礎。

评分

這本書的邏輯結構和知識體係構建得相當嚴謹,我感覺作者在內容編排上花瞭很多心思。從最基礎的語法、數據結構,到流程控製、異常處理,再到窗體設計和數據庫交互,每一個知識點的講解都循序漸進,層層遞進,沒有齣現那種跳躍式講解的情況。我非常喜歡書中對每個章節的總結部分,通常會用列錶的形式,清晰地概括本章的核心內容和關鍵概念。這對於我這種需要快速迴顧和鞏固的人來說,非常有幫助。而且,在講解完一個大的知識模塊後,書中還會提供一些“進階思考”的問題,這些問題不是簡單的重復訓練,而是引導我去思考更深層次的問題,或者嘗試用不同的方法來解決同一個問題。這激發瞭我主動探索和學習的欲望。我記得在講解到“異常處理”的時候,書中不僅介紹瞭`try-catch-finally`的用法,還讓我思考瞭在不同的錯誤場景下,應該如何設計更閤適的異常處理策略,以及如何記錄和報告錯誤信息。這種深度和廣度的結閤,讓我覺得這本書不僅僅是教我怎麼寫代碼,更是教我如何成為一名閤格的開發者。

评分

這本書的語言風格非常吸引人,作者在講解一些相對枯燥的技術概念時,會穿插一些生動的比喻和幽默的語言,讓整個學習過程不再那麼單調。我尤其喜歡書中關於“調試”的講解,作者並沒有把調試僅僅當作一個技術手段,而是將其提升到瞭一種“偵探破案”的高度,用充滿趣味性的語言,引導我一步步分析代碼邏輯,找齣隱藏的bug。書中提供的一些調試技巧,比如“斷點的使用”、“變量監視”、“單步執行”等,都講得非常細緻,並且通過具體的例子來展示如何運用這些技巧。我記得書中有一個關於“無限循環”的例子,作者用一個“不停轉動的風扇”來比喻,讓我一下子就理解瞭問題的根源。然後,通過一步步的調試,分析循環條件,最終找到瞭導緻無限循環的錯誤。這種將技術知識與生活化場景相結閤的講解方式,讓我覺得學習VB.NET的過程充滿樂趣,也讓我更加容易理解和記住這些知識點。而且,書中還鼓勵讀者積極提問和交流,這讓我覺得我不是一個人在學習,而是在一個有支持的學習社區中。

评分

這本書的案例分析做得非常齣色,讓我感覺自己不是一個人在戰鬥。書中提供的很多代碼示例,都非常貼近實際工作中的場景,而且作者在講解代碼的時候,不僅僅是告訴你“怎麼做”,更會告訴你“為什麼這麼做”。例如,在介紹用戶界麵控件的使用時,書中會根據不同的需求,給齣多種實現方式,並分析各自的優缺點,讓我能夠根據實際情況做齣最佳選擇。我印象最深刻的是書中關於“數據驗證”的章節,它提供瞭一個非常實用的例子,展示瞭如何使用正則錶達式來驗證用戶輸入的郵箱和電話號碼的格式。這個例子不僅代碼清晰易懂,而且作者還詳細解釋瞭正則錶達式的語法規則,以及如何在VB.NET中使用它們。這讓我學會瞭一個非常重要的技能,可以大大提高我開發時的效率和程序的健壯性。而且,書中還提供瞭一些“常見問題解答”的闆塊,對於一些新手可能會遇到的普遍性問題,作者都給齣瞭清晰明瞭的解答。這讓我少走瞭很多彎路,節省瞭不少寶貴的時間。

评分

這本書的排版設計真的讓我印象深刻,每頁的留白都恰到好處,閱讀起來不會感到壓迫感。章節的劃分也很有邏輯性,從基礎概念的引入,到每個知識點的深入剖析,再到最後的大量實戰演練,整個學習路徑的設計非常清晰。我尤其喜歡書中對代碼示例的呈現方式,不僅有完整的代碼片段,旁邊還附帶瞭詳細的解釋,說明瞭每一行代碼的作用以及它是如何與整體邏輯相結閤的。這對於我這種初學者來說,真的是福音。我記得在學習變量和數據類型那一章時,作者用瞭很多貼切的比喻,比如把變量想象成一個個盒子,不同類型的數據就是不同形狀的物品,這樣生動形象的講解,讓我一下子就理解瞭抽象的概念。而且,書中還巧妙地穿插瞭一些“小貼士”和“注意事項”,這些內容雖然簡短,但往往能點醒我一些容易忽視的細節,避免我走彎路。比如在講到字符串拼接時,書中就提醒瞭我要注意不同數據類型在拼接時的隱式轉換問題,避免瞭因為這個小細節導緻程序運行齣錯。總的來說,這本書在細節上的打磨做得非常到位,給我營造瞭一種舒適且高效的學習體驗。

相關圖書

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2025 ttbooks.qciss.net All Rights Reserved. 小特书站 版權所有